Know Before You Go

As a part of our Anchor Parks initiative, reconstruction of the dog run and ballfield in the southeast corner of St. Mary's Park is now underway. Follow this project on the Parks Capital Tracker for updates.
Anticipated Completion: Spring 2020

As a part of our Anchor Parks initiative, reconstruction of the southern section of St. Mary's Park is now underway. This project includes reconstruction of the park’s pathways, passive central area, amphitheater and west comfort station. Follow this project on the Parks Capital Tracker for updates.
Anticipated Completion: Fall 2021

To improve the experience and offerings for NYC Parks recreation center
members, NYC Parks will soon begin capital renovations to St. Mary's
Recreation Center.
St. Mary's Recreation Center will be closed for approximately 18 months to
address these renovations, starting on Monday, May 16, 2022.
